...SMALL CRAFT ADVISORY NOW IN EFFECT UNTIL 10 AM EST TUESDAY... ...FREEZING SPRAY ADVISORY IN EFFECT FROM 10 PM THIS EVENING TO 10 AM EST TUESDAY... * WHAT...For the Small Craft Advisory, northwest winds 20 to 30 kt with a few gusts up to 35 kt and seas 6 to 9 feet. For the Freezing Spray Advisory, moderate accumulation of freezing spray expected. * WHERE...Massachusetts Bay and Ipswich Bay. * WHEN...For the Small Craft Advisory, until 10 AM EST Tuesday. For the Freezing Spray Advisory, from 10 PM this evening to 10 AM EST Tuesday. * IMPACTS...Operating a vessel in freezing spray is hazardous. Freezing spray may render mechanical and electronic components inoperative. Ice accretion on decks and superstructures may result in some loss of stability. Conditions will be hazardous to small craft.
Mariners should prepare for ice accumulation on their vessel and consider altering plans to avoid or mitigate these hazardous conditions. During freezing spray conditions, the U.S. Coast Guard advises mariners to check and ensure all life-saving devices remain free of ice. Inexperienced mariners, especially those operating smaller vessels, should avoid navigating in hazardous conditions.
